[This message was posted by Michael Wong of Chi-X Global Technology
<[email protected]> to the "FAST Protocol" discussion forum at
http://fixprotocol.org/discuss/46. You can reply to it on-line at
http://fixprotocol.org/discuss/read/ed22a8f8 - PLEASE DO NOT REPLY BY MAIL.]
Rolf,
Here is the template for this message
<template name="BookSnapshot" id="100" dictionary="Book">
<typeRef name="MarketDataSnapshotFullRefresh"/>
<string name="BeginString" id="8"> <constant value="FIXT.1.1"/> </string>
<string name="MessageType" id="35"> <constant value="W"/> </string>
<string name="ApplVerID" id="1128"> <constant value="7"/> </string>
<!-- 7: FIX50 -->
<string name="SenderCompID" id="49"> <copy/> </string>
<string name="TargetCompID" id="56"> <constant value="SWXGROUP-MDC"/>
</string>
<uInt32 name="MsgSeqNum" id="34"> <increment/> </uInt32>
<string name="PossResend" id="97"><copy value="N"/></string>
<string name="SendingTime" id="52"> <tail/> </string>
<uInt32 name="MDBookType" id="1021"><copy/></uInt32>
<uInt32 name="MDFeedType" id="1022" presence="optional"><constant
value="0"/></uInt32>
<string name="SecurityID" id="48"> <tail/> </string>
<string name="SecurityIDSource" id="22"> <constant value="4"/> </string>
<sequence name="MDEntries">
<typeRef name="MDFullGrp"/>
<length name="NoMDEntries" id="268"/>
<string name="MDEntryType" id="269"> <copy value="0"/> </string>
<decimal name="MDEntryPx" id="270" presence="optional">
<exponent><copy value="-2"/></exponent>
<mantissa><delta/></mantissa>
</decimal>
<decimal name="MDEntrySize" id="271" presence="optional">
<exponent><copy value="0"/></exponent>
<mantissa><delta/></mantissa>
</decimal>
<string name="TradingSessionID" id="336"> <copy/> </string>
<string name="OpenCloseSettlFlag" id="286"
presence="optional"><constant value="5"/></string>
<uInt32 name="NumberOfOrders" id="346" presence="optional"> <delta
value="1"/> </uInt32>
<uInt32 name="NumberOfQuotes" id="6566" presence="optional"> <delta
value="1"/> </uInt32>
<uInt32 name="MDPriceLevel" id="1023" presence="optional"><increment
value="1"/></uInt32>
<uInt32 name="ReferencePriceType" id="6567" presence="optional">
<copy value="3"/> </uInt32>
<uInt32 name="RptSeq" id="83" presence="optional"> <copy/> </uInt32>
</sequence>
</template>
Michael
> Michael,
>
> the length field occupies a bit in the message pmap if there is an
> operator specified for the length field of the sequence.
>
> I don't have the FAST spec in front of me but IIRC section 6.2.5
> contains info about sequences.
>
> I can check more closely if you send me the template you are using.
>
> /Rolf
>
> > Rolf,
> >
> > I want to know if the first bit of PMAP for sequence field indicate
> > the presence of length field or not. Is there related information in
> > the spec?
> >
> > Thanks Michael
[You can unsubscribe from this discussion group by sending a message to
mailto:[email protected]]
--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ups
"Financial Information eXchange"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to
[email protected]
For more options, visit this group at
http://groups.google.com/group/FIX-Protocol?hl=en
-~----------~----~----~----~------~----~------~--~---